鹿復(fù)合麻醉劑對(duì)鹿無(wú)創(chuàng)血壓、血漿ANP、CGRP及RAAS影響
發(fā)布時(shí)間:2019-03-15 13:14
【摘要】:為明確鹿復(fù)合麻醉劑作用下鹿血壓變化與血漿腎素-血管緊張素-醛固酮系統(tǒng)、心鈉素、降鈣素基因相關(guān)肽相關(guān)性。試驗(yàn)選取6只健康成年梅花鹿,肌注鹿復(fù)合麻醉劑0.04 m L·kg-1,注藥前及注藥后0、15、30、45、60、75、90及120 min血壓監(jiān)測(cè),并同步采集頸靜脈血樣測(cè)定腎素(PRA)、血管緊張素(AⅡ)、醛固酮(ALD)、心鈉素(ANP)和降鈣素基因相關(guān)肽(CGRP)含量。結(jié)果表明,梅花鹿麻醉期血漿中ANP、PRA、AⅡ和ALD含量下降,與對(duì)照組相比顯著降低(P0.01或P0.05);CGRP含量升高,與對(duì)照組相比極顯著升高(P0.01);SBP、DBP和MAP顯著低于對(duì)照組(P0.01)。說(shuō)明鹿復(fù)合麻醉劑引起腎素-血管緊張素-醛固酮系統(tǒng)、心鈉素、降鈣素基因相關(guān)肽變化,參與鹿血壓變化調(diào)節(jié)。
